AI and the Search for Empathy
Artificial intelligence is rapidly advancing, blurring the lines between machine and human. While AI excels in logical functions, replicating the complexities of human emotional intelligence remains a formidable obstacle. Can algorithms truly comprehend emotions like joy, sorrow, or anger? Or are these experiences uniquely biological?
Some researchers believe that AI could one day simulate emotional intelligence through advanced neural networks. These systems could learn to decode human facial expressions, tone of voice, and textual cues, allowing them to react in a more emotionally sensitive manner.
However, others warn that true emotional intelligence may be unachievable. They highlight the subjective and nuanced nature of emotions, which are problem solving skills often driven by personal experiences, cultural norms, and unconscious motivations.
